About Us

The people of Memorial Sloan Kettering Cancer Center (MSK) are united by a singular mission: ending cancer for life. Our specialized care teams provide personalized, compassionate, expert care to patients of all ages. Informed by basic research done at our Sloan Kettering Institute, scientists across MSK collaborate to conduct innovative translational and clinical research that is driving a revolution in our understanding of cancer as a disease and improving the ability to prevent, diagnose, and treat it.

MSK is dedicated to training the next generation of scientists and clinicians, who go on to pursue our mission at MSK and around the globe. The Gastroenterology, Hepatology, and Nutrition Service in the Department of Medicine at Memorial Sloan Kettering Cancer Center is seeking a full-time advanced endoscopist with specialized training in endoscopic ultrasound, biliary endoscopy, and endoscopic submucosal dissection.

The applicant must be ABIM-certified or eligible in Gastroenterology (or have equivalent international certification) and have completed dedicated training in submucosal dissection. This endoscopist will work in close collaboration with our surgical oncologists and other members of our multidisciplinary disease management teams. Academic appointment at Memorial Sloan Kettering will be commensurate with experience, training, and achievements. The largest of MSK’s clinical departments, the DoM encompasses experts in solid tumor oncology, hematologic malignancies, subspecialty medicine and supportive and acute care services.

Offering a range of services both in multiple sites in New York City and at our suburban outpatient locations in our Regional Care Network (RCN), DoM physicians oversee the care of the whole patient. The Regional Care Network serves the areas surrounding Manhattan and extends from Southern New Jersey to Eastern Long Island and brings the same high level of expertise, clinical care, and access to clinical trial protocols that are available at our main campus in New York City.

The ideal candidate should be Board Eligible/Board Certificated, interest in multidisciplinary management of patients with cancer, and possess the ability to work in a cohesive, dynamic team environment.
